summaryrefslogtreecommitdiff
path: root/x11-plugins/gkrellmlaunch
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2017-10-09 18:53:29 +0100
committerV3n3RiX <venerix@redcorelinux.org>2017-10-09 18:53:29 +0100
commit4f2d7949f03e1c198bc888f2d05f421d35c57e21 (patch)
treeba5f07bf3f9d22d82e54a462313f5d244036c768 /x11-plugins/gkrellmlaunch
reinit the tree, so we can have metadata
Diffstat (limited to 'x11-plugins/gkrellmlaunch')
-rw-r--r--x11-plugins/gkrellmlaunch/Manifest6
-rw-r--r--x11-plugins/gkrellmlaunch/files/gkrellmlaunch-0.5-makefile.patch35
-rw-r--r--x11-plugins/gkrellmlaunch/gkrellmlaunch-0.5.ebuild25
-rw-r--r--x11-plugins/gkrellmlaunch/metadata.xml8
4 files changed, 74 insertions, 0 deletions
diff --git a/x11-plugins/gkrellmlaunch/Manifest b/x11-plugins/gkrellmlaunch/Manifest
new file mode 100644
index 000000000000..6d4f3d442d75
--- /dev/null
+++ b/x11-plugins/gkrellmlaunch/Manifest
@@ -0,0 +1,6 @@
+AUX gkrellmlaunch-0.5-makefile.patch 808 SHA256 c7f25a1a9d27acc51660c8334e0b3082ef7d19172de804f9aaf2e06fa36287c5 SHA512 d9ec682a5502933ceec00104a745aa4b2a5cccea83dff3b144f7439241b544f42b16836286e1fba6c846dee2e9b7491cb7fa5a0ee181f8a396ac89f5af75842d WHIRLPOOL 57ba8c7e843964eae24ffdb0c3b7624335183fe25362eb7ff9a6f18c30dad0b0cddb1fe67fb0bbcc6aada6e4dd80b6f5c1f55a41aec4aee6a019c13d3a6234fe
+DIST gkrellmlaunch-0.5.tar.gz 22035 SHA256 e5cfd29cb206139865ef224cd16ab2389fd06648b9f22b56c3809b1c402f30f7 SHA512 be3a6df6a1648a61103d389dcea24454a142d64b1192156787b42546c485ed592dca916394e46bc0413110a90fa1f4e952fef077e9014274e74610efe8573693 WHIRLPOOL 6069c68007e6c4e3e19cdf9d6261101840ee744745723a6ed1b3e0234464e0557d83104a1ff14eaa4991a93a170b8e17006571bfca531920a8a282e0574aa937
+EBUILD gkrellmlaunch-0.5.ebuild 569 SHA256 4350543728a38e8b79ec016077835f91ff2ee2fb348f78d4bbfd15cb697662eb SHA512 6cf38719472a82e32a46bd588ccea53b39582934f59947579ab7f1d9280e0b68d199bcd1e8b753bb44b6d229e1397f29761a0eaffc052a1af49ea27e37acf5ee WHIRLPOOL f51498a2d54d7030d9b815b435a4dd7ed75081394761d28de24e78a78569b08949614e86c869f53c430ec8a00cf013d4c2882989ee4166a054e0969cc236c304
+MISC ChangeLog 2516 SHA256 9264a8117928a826f42262ef8ff8375e6716d3685b2c69e376bfca0fedb03fad SHA512 2cd45d2d2c5f049b405aee8e7b0088bba0117fb990453af0efad5c4c048d6a1ab213e63131bfe679471db8bae70753b0f07d404cdbc02388dfe2749fc77c49c6 WHIRLPOOL 3cd1e65d55aaa10a351c017fbd72db584c9ee03e1ed172811c518dbc578b03636c0e879ba8b889d8936a45844ce532c95548b104ed2a1046dc203cc7ba39b799
+MISC ChangeLog-2015 2622 SHA256 3b54f3aea7fa264555e083c905e74b036f73ff601115008768bc6b54f35de3ce SHA512 5ef848a40610c1d967c104ffab81269cd827930c0dcd433f0b251eb5291e015f20cb410382f33af3bfec18949a1fdc33cf4fd0444bba5a0d1a0321875606ff58 WHIRLPOOL e8d8fe818fdf867405a902dc2189a57dfdcc4e873c03fec870a5bd4d9da60ccc4f84202d88acc392c8ecf8c898557463191e00ae2192dff96dc245581d968371
+MISC metadata.xml 250 SHA256 a3dc3019c663b645cbf1b83d5de6b7eec56ee9c32ed64c82ed065cc8d972d50d SHA512 bcd323e882e3cb34e2c52c42aacb692ad55c6c398839b9c77a41a7790fcba8ad82308f3fa1249ffb47499cd6e2762fe152d205d0bb608426049c5e3a51ada8c1 WHIRLPOOL fec17e8cdd5622fcae985354f29f92c5f8a25be81b9c28f289c2fde59970f7cefc8d1c4f05dbd8ccb63b546a6504221ae63bb55bce9d7cd5f4e7890f0369ac7b
diff --git a/x11-plugins/gkrellmlaunch/files/gkrellmlaunch-0.5-makefile.patch b/x11-plugins/gkrellmlaunch/files/gkrellmlaunch-0.5-makefile.patch
new file mode 100644
index 000000000000..31175b664837
--- /dev/null
+++ b/x11-plugins/gkrellmlaunch/files/gkrellmlaunch-0.5-makefile.patch
@@ -0,0 +1,35 @@
+--- Makefile 2002-09-26 15:56:06.000000000 +0200
++++ Makefile_new 2013-03-15 17:26:19.398383410 +0100
+@@ -4,21 +4,25 @@
+ GTK_LIB = `pkg-config gtk+-2.0 --libs`
+
+
+-FLAGS = -O2 -Wall -fPIC $(GTK_INCLUDE) -g
++FLAGS = -fPIC $(GTK_INCLUDE)
+ #LIBS = $(GTK_LIB) $(IMLIB_LIB) -lefence
+ LIBS = $(GTK_LIB) $(IMLIB_LIB)
+
+-LFLAGS = -shared -W1
++LFLAGS = -shared
+
+-CC = gcc $(CFLAGS) $(FLAGS)
++CC = $(CC)
+
+ OBJS = gkrellmlaunch.o
+
++all: gkrellmlaunch.so
++
++%.o: %.c
++ $(CC) $(CFLAGS) $(FLAGS) -c -o $@ $<
++
+ gkrellmlaunch.so: $(OBJS)
+- $(CC) $(OBJS) -o gkrellmlaunch.so $(LFLAGS) $(LIBS)
++ $(CC) $(CFLAGS) $(LDFLAGS) $(FLAGS) $(OBJS) -o gkrellmlaunch.so $(LFLAGS) $(LIBS)
+
+ clean:
+ rm -f *.o core *.so* *.bak *~
+
+-gkrellmlaunch.o: gkrellmlaunch.c
+-
++gkrellmlaunch.o: gkrellmlaunch.c
+\ No newline at end of file
diff --git a/x11-plugins/gkrellmlaunch/gkrellmlaunch-0.5.ebuild b/x11-plugins/gkrellmlaunch/gkrellmlaunch-0.5.ebuild
new file mode 100644
index 000000000000..a0157f2e4b71
--- /dev/null
+++ b/x11-plugins/gkrellmlaunch/gkrellmlaunch-0.5.ebuild
@@ -0,0 +1,25 @@
+# Copyright 1999-2013 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=5
+inherit eutils gkrellm-plugin toolchain-funcs
+
+DESCRIPTION="A Program-Launcher Plugin for GKrellM2"
+SRC_URI="mirror://sourceforge/gkrellmlaunch/${P}.tar.gz"
+HOMEPAGE="http://gkrellmlaunch.sourceforge.net/"
+IUSE=""
+
+SLOT="2"
+LICENSE="GPL-2"
+KEYWORDS="x86 ppc sparc alpha amd64"
+
+RDEPEND="app-admin/gkrellm[X]"
+DEPEND="${RDEPEND}"
+
+src_prepare() {
+ epatch "${FILESDIR}/${P}-makefile.patch"
+}
+
+src_compile() {
+ emake LDFLAGS="${LDFLAGS}" CC="$(tc-getCC)"
+}
diff --git a/x11-plugins/gkrellmlaunch/metadata.xml b/x11-plugins/gkrellmlaunch/metadata.xml
new file mode 100644
index 000000000000..df860018b011
--- /dev/null
+++ b/x11-plugins/gkrellmlaunch/metadata.xml
@@ -0,0 +1,8 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+ <!-- maintainer-needed -->
+ <upstream>
+ <remote-id type="sourceforge">gkrellmlaunch</remote-id>
+ </upstream>
+</pkgmetadata>